Arkansas Territorial Restoration Center

Search Little Rock Arkansas

The Arkansas Territorial Restoration is an enclosed half-block consisting of four restored early 19th-century houses and their outbuildings. The Hinderliter Grog Shop is Little Rock's oldest building. The Brownlee and McVicar Houses were built by Scottish stonemasons. The reconstructed 1824 Woodruff Print Shop, has a working replica of the printing press Woodruff brought up the Arkansas River on a raft in 1819.
